The existing hand-push type park construction wire barrow has the following defects when in use:
firstly, when the wire barrow stops in the wire releasing process, ash powder in a charging basket is easy to accumulate at one position, so that material waste is caused, and when segmented wire releasing is needed, a discharge port needs to be blocked manually, so that the wire releasing efficiency is influenced;
secondly, when the external wind power is large, the ash is easily blown away, so that the paying-off quality is affected.

In the utility model, when the blanking of the charging basket 4 needs to be controlled, the pull ring 12 is pulled, the pull ring 12 pulls the T-shaped pull block 76, the T-shaped pull block 76 pulls the pull rod 75, the pull rod 75 pulls the pull rope 73, the pull rope 73 slides on the fixed pulley 74 and pulls the plugging plate 71, the plugging plate 71 pulls the T-shaped slider, the T-shaped slider slides in the T-shaped chute and pulls the spring 72 to open the discharging pipe 6 for paying off, when pausing or segmenting, the pull ring 12 is loosened, the spring 72 pulls the T-shaped slider, the T-shaped slider pulls the plugging plate 71, the discharging pipe 6 is plugged by using the plugging plate 71, the blanking of the charging basket 4 can be conveniently controlled, the paying off cost is saved, the paying off efficiency is improved, when paying off is carried out under the condition of large external wind power, the pump 91 is started, the pump 91 takes water from the water storage tank 8 and conveys the water to the water pipe 92, and then the atomizing nozzle 93 at the bottom of the water pipe 92 is sprayed out in the form of the water pipe 92, and the dust is sprayed on the dust, so that the dust is condensed, is not easy to blow away by wind, can effectively prevent the dust from being blown away by dust, and improves the paying-off quality.
